The American Physical Society (APS) has appointed Prof. P. (Petra) Rudolf as 'Fellow of the American Physical Society'. Rudolf is FOM workgroup leader at the Zernike Institute for Advanced Materials of the University of Groningen. She received her appointment in view of her research into carbon compounds (in particular, fullerenes, nanotubes, graphite and graphene) and her work on molecular motors. The Fellowship signifies her colleagues' recognition of her exceptional contribution to physics. No more than 0.5% of American Physical Society members are honoured in this fashion.

The fellowship certificate will be presented to Rudolf on 22 March 2011. It will bear the text:
'For explorations of fullerenes, nanotubes, graphite, and graphene, as well as light-driven synthetic molecular motors'.
